Panchayat Union Primary School Narsapattu: A Comprehensive Overview

Panchayat Union Primary School Narsapattu, established in 1997, stands as a vital educational institution serving the rural community of Narsapattu, located in the Gingee block of Viluppuram district, Tamil Nadu. Managed by the local body, this co-educational school caters to students from classes 1 to 5, providing a foundational education within a supportive environment.

Infrastructure and Resources: A Well-Equipped Learning Space

The school boasts a government-provided building comprising five well-maintained classrooms, ensuring adequate space for effective learning. Complementing the classrooms are additional rooms dedicated to non-teaching activities and a dedicated space for the head teacher. A partial boundary wall provides a degree of security, while a reliable electricity connection powers the school's operations. Clean, accessible tap water provides a crucial resource for students and staff.

Facilities for Holistic Development: Beyond the Classroom

Panchayat Union Primary School Narsapattu recognizes the importance of holistic development. A functional playground offers students a space for physical activity and recreation, promoting healthy lifestyles and social interaction. A well-stocked library, containing 535 books, encourages a love for reading and expands students' knowledge beyond the curriculum. The availability of one computer further enhances learning opportunities, though the school currently lacks a dedicated computer-aided learning lab. Importantly, the school provides and prepares midday meals on-site, ensuring students receive proper nutrition to support their academic pursuits.

Staff and Pedagogy: Dedicated Educators and Effective Instruction

The school's dedicated teaching staff comprises two male teachers and a head teacher, B. Aruldass. Tamil serves as the primary medium of instruction, fostering a strong connection to the local language and culture. The school's operational efficiency is further showcased by its adherence to a structured academic calendar, with sessions commencing in April.
